1In a large b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der.
Dip the chicken wings in buttermilk, then dredge them in the flour mixture, ensuring they are well-coated.
Heat oil in a deep fryer or large pot to 350°F (175°C).
Fry the chicken wings in batches until golden brown and crispy, about 8-10 minutes per batch. Drain on paper towels.
In a small saucepan, combine the gochujang, so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, minced garlic, and sesame oil. Cook over medium heat until the sauce is well combined and slightly thickened, about 5 minutes.
Toss the fried chicken wings in the sauce until they are evenly coated.
Garnish with sesame seeds and chopped green onions before serving.
